首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
程序员小寒
掘友等级
公众号
|
程序员小寒
专注于前端技术分享
获得徽章 7
动态
文章
专栏
沸点
收藏集
关注
作品
赞
15
文章 15
沸点 0
赞
15
返回
|
搜索文章
程序员小寒
公众号 @程序员小寒
·
12天前
关注
一篇看懂国内外主流大模型:GPT、Claude、Gemini、DeepSeek、通义千问有什么区别?
今天的大模型,可以先粗略理解成“特别聪明的输入法”。 它不只是帮你补几个字,而是能读资料、写文章、看图片、写代码,甚至调用工具去完成一整件事。 国外主流模型厂商主要是 Op...
4
1
分享
程序员小寒
公众号 @程序员小寒
·
29天前
关注
JavaScript设计模式(十):模板方法模式实现与应用
提到模板,我们很容易联想到平时开发使用过的模板: HTML 模板,比如 <h1><%= title %></h1>。 JSX 模板(React 的模板方案),比如 <h1>...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(九):工厂模式实现与应用
在 JavaScript 中,有一个 new 操作符,用于创建对象,经常会写各种“创建对象”的代码,比如: 创建不同类型的消息提示组件,比如 SuccessMessage、...
3
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(八):命令模式实现与应用
在平时开发项目中,很多流程其实可以拆解成一个个动作,比如: 点击按钮提交表单。 点击工具栏按钮加粗文字。 输入框按快捷键撤销、重做。 右键菜单执行复制、删除、重命名。 刚开...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(七):迭代器模式实现与应用
在日常开发里,我们经常要遍历和处理数据: 数组。 Map、Set。 树形菜单。 评论树。 分页列表。 如果每一种数据结构,你都自己写一套遍历逻辑,那业务代码很快就会和数据结...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(六):职责链模式实现与应用
在日常开发中,我们经常会遇到这样一类场景:一个请求或者动作,不是某一个模块立刻处理完,而是要先经过多道检查。 比如用户访问一个后台页面时,可能要先检查: 是否已登录。 to...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(五):装饰者模式实现与应用
在前端开发中,我们经常会遇到这样一种需求:不改原有逻辑,但要给它额外加点能力。 比如一个提交订单的方法,原本只负责发请求,后来又要加上 loading、权限校验、埋点、错误...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(四):发布-订阅模式实现与应用
发布-订阅模式描述的是一种解耦的协作方式:发布者(发布消息的人/系统)不需要知道谁会接收消息,订阅者(接收消息的人/系统)也不需要知道消息从哪来,双方通过一个中间层(消息通...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(三):代理模式实现与应用
1、代理模式定义 代理模式是为一个对象提供一个替身或占位符,以便控制对它的访问。 典型的一个例子就是代购,你想买国外的限量版商品,但自己没有渠道或无法出国,所以找代购帮你去...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ript设计模式(二):策略模式实现与应用
1、策略模式定义 策略模式的定义是:定义一系列的算法,把它们一个个封装起来,并且使它们可以相互替换。 2、核心思想 将变化的部分分离出来:把经常变化的算法行为抽象成独立的策...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
JavaScript 检测网络连接状态,以及网络测速方案
在实际开发项目中,有时候需要拿到用户网络状态,然后根据用户的网络情况进行优化。常见的网络状态有离线 offline、WiFi、2G/3G、4G、5G 等,但在实际开发中,我...
1
评论
分享
程序员小寒
公众号 @程序员小寒
·
1月前
关注
前端性能优化之白屏、卡顿指标和网络环境采集篇
作为一名前端工程师,我们常说“性能即体验”。但“性能”这个词太过于宏大,具体落实到用户感知的层面,其实主要就是两件事:我打开页面的速度快不快?界面操作流不流畅? 而在前端性...
1
评论
分享
程序员小寒
关注了
大瓶雪碧
公众号 @程序员小寒
程序员小寒
公众号 @程序员小寒
·
3月前
关注
前端性能优化之首屏时间采集篇
所谓首屏,就是用户看到当前页面的第一屏,首屏时间就是第一屏被完全加载出来的时间点。 比如一个电商网站,首屏就包括导航栏、搜索框、商品头图等内容。那么,如何采集用户的首屏时间...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
3月前
关注
为啥 Array.isArray 判断数组最靠谱?
在 JavaScript 中,如何判断一个值是否为数组是很常见的需求,一般有以下几种方法。 1、方式一:JSON.stringify 可以通过 JSON.stringify...
1
2
分享
程序员小寒
公众号 @程序员小寒
·
4月前
关注
从一道前端面试题,谈 JS 对象存储特点和运算符执行顺序
本文大纲 今天来看一道前端面试的代码输出题。 面试官提供了一段 Javascript 代码,要求给出这段代码运行后的输出结果。 先分析这道题前,先补充两个个前置知识点。 知...
1
评论
分享
程序员小寒
公众号 @程序员小寒
·
4月前
关注
前端性能优化之性能指标篇
1、常见性能指标 FP(First Paint - 首次绘制):页面首次绘制的时间点,即第一个像素绘制到屏幕上的时间点。 FCP(First Contentful Pain...
9
3
分享
程序员小寒
公众号 @程序员小寒
·
4月前
关注
前端性能优化之性能瓶颈点,Web 页面加载全流程解析
前言 对于 Web 页面首屏优化,有时候明明感觉自己做了很多事情,比如精简了首屏内容,合并了请求资源,优化了项目打包配置,也对图片进行了压缩,但最后的首屏时间还是没有降低下...
0
评论
分享
程序员小寒
公众号 @程序员小寒
·
4月前
关注
手把手教你写一个VSCode插件,从开发到发布全流程
VSCode几乎是前端开发人员的标配,其插件开发基于TypeScript与Node.js,通过扩展API增强编辑器功能。开发者可自定义命令、主题、语法支持等,快速构建个性化...
12
2
分享
程序员小寒
公众号 @程序员小寒
·
5月前
关注
开发提效利器 - 用好Snippets
前言 snippets 意思是片段,在 vscode 中可以通过 Snippets:Configure Snippets 命令,可以定义全局级(global)、项目级(Pr...
1
评论
分享
下一页
个人成就
优秀创作者
文章被点赞
3,137
文章被阅读
255,718
掘力值
11,630
关注了
40
关注者
342
收藏集
17
关注标签
1
加入于
2020-04-08